Merging the forces of fashion and sports, Tommy Hilfiger’s newest collection is exciting and athletic. The American luxury lifestyle brand collaborated with Lewis Hamilton, the five-time World Champion Formula One driver, for his Fall 2019 line of menswear and womenswear. The duo unveiled TommyxLewis through a spectacular launch in Milan’s Società del Giardino club.

For the brand, Fall 2019 is all about fusing outdoor functionality and street style with sustainable fabric detailing. A gender fluid collection by Tommy and Lewis, men and women can easily experiment with the diverse range of clothing, which features sporty silhouettes in form of tracksuits, bombers, fleece jackets, shirts and tube tops. There are beanies and belt bags to enhance the look, perfect to accessorise with almost everything. Every creation is embedded with signature ‘LH’ logo reimagined in form of the American label’s iconic flag. Patterns such as mismatched checkered prints, fun colour blocks, chic tie-dyes and sheeny leather textures stand out, while the colours explode with energy, including red, burgundy, black and blue and transcend to neutral tones of white, beige and nude.
“This season is all about the clashing of two distinct worlds – Tommy’s classic American sportswear DNA and my modern streetwear style,” said Lewis Hamilton. “The Fall 2019 TommyXLewis collection truly blends our two creative points of view. It has been another exciting and inspiring adventure and it felt surreal to present the outcome during this amazing evening in Milan.
Making the evening a big hit, over 500 attendees, from Italian designers and artists to sports personalities and influencers graced the exclusive event in Milan, where Pusha T, the American rapper and songwriter closed the launch with a dynamic musical performance. One of Milan’s ancient private club, Società del Giardino was given an urbane makeover, set with mirror platforms for models to walk on, ornate chandeliers hanging from the roof and disco-inspired red and blue laser lighting capturing the entire venue.
